B9176 – Ardross scenic rural road

B9176 – Ardross scenic rural road

Scotland

The B9176, nestled in the heart of Scotland near Ardross, is a true gem for motorcycle enthusiasts seeking a scenic escape. This rural road winds through picturesque landscapes of rolling hills, farmland, and distant views of the Cromarty Firth, making every twist and turn a visual delight. Known locally as one of the more tranquil routes, the B9176 offers riders an intimate experience of the Scottish countryside away from busy highways and tourist congestion. Motorcycle riders have praised this route not only for the serenity it provides but for the smooth and engaging road surface that invites cautious yet thrilling riding. Along the way, riders can stop at quaint local cafes and pubs, such as the nearby Pump Hotel in Edderton, a perfect spot to relax and enjoy traditional Scottish hospitality. This road is especially recommended during the late spring to early autumn months when the weather is most favorable, offering clear vistas and mild temperatures. The B9176 promises a blend of adventure, scenic beauty, and cultural charm, making it a top pick for those who want to connect with the essence of rural Scotland on two wheels.
